(ANS – Rome) – Every six months, the entire General Council open their arms and change their lifestyle, the result of two weeks spent with the new batch of provincials. This time there were nine new provincials from all five continents - one from Oceania, two from Asia, four from Europe, one from Africa and one from the Middle East. From December 2-14, the new provincials spent their time living, praying, eating and sharing together at Sacro Cuore in Rome with the complete community of the General Council and the St Joseph community.
Rome, Italy - December 2018 - From 14 to 16 December, the World Executive Committee of the Past Pupils of Don Bosco met in Rome, under the guidance of President Michal Hort; its aim to follow up on the latest developments discussed at the presidential meeting held in Medellín and to inform the Rector Major and his Council about the latest news as regards the World Confederation. The most important news is the change of several positions in the Confederation: Eduardo Pessoa, from Brazil, is the new Vice-President, and replaces India's Rajesh Gupta. Fresia Méndez, originally from Costa Rica, is the new GEX Vice-President, and takes over from Spain's Ángel Gudiña, who is the now new Secretary General. The World Confederation is developing new innovative projects: the worldwide database "Boscobase", an NGO to develop projects for young people in need and the start of preparations for the 150th anniversary of the first meeting of the Past Pupils, an event scheduled for June 2020. Furthermore, the executive committee had the opportunity to interact with the Salesian Provincials present at the formation course, and especially with Fr Alejandro León, Provincial of the Middle East, with whom the Confederation is preparing an activity for the forthcoming summer, destined to young refugees living in Europe.

United States – CATHOLIC WORLD DAY OF THE SICK: Salesian Missions highlights medical programs for people in need around the globe
(ANS – New Rochelle) – Salesian Missions, the U.S. development arm of the Salesians of Don Bosco, joins Catholic organizations around the globe in honoring the Catholic World Day of the Sick. Every year on Feb. 11, the Pope marks the day with a special message calling for spiritual and physical closeness to all those who are ill. Saint John Paul II instituted the day “to encourage the people of God, Catholic health institutions and civil society to be increasingly attentive to the sick and to those who care for them.”
